隨著企業(yè)信息化程度的不斷提升,EDI(電子數(shù)據(jù)交換)系統(tǒng)集成已成為企業(yè)間高效數(shù)據(jù)交互的關(guān)鍵技術(shù)。在信息系統(tǒng)集成服務(wù)中,數(shù)據(jù)庫方案的設(shè)計與實施直接關(guān)系到EDI系統(tǒng)的穩(wěn)定性、安全性和擴展性。
一、EDI系統(tǒng)集成概述
EDI系統(tǒng)集成旨在實現(xiàn)不同企業(yè)信息系統(tǒng)間的標(biāo)準(zhǔn)化數(shù)據(jù)交換,涵蓋訂單、發(fā)票、庫存等業(yè)務(wù)數(shù)據(jù)。通過集成服務(wù),企業(yè)能夠自動化處理業(yè)務(wù)流程,減少人工干預(yù),提高數(shù)據(jù)準(zhǔn)確性和處理效率。
二、數(shù)據(jù)庫方案的重要性
在EDI系統(tǒng)集成中,數(shù)據(jù)庫作為數(shù)據(jù)存儲和管理的核心,承擔(dān)著關(guān)鍵角色:
- 數(shù)據(jù)標(biāo)準(zhǔn)化:通過數(shù)據(jù)庫設(shè)計,統(tǒng)一不同系統(tǒng)的數(shù)據(jù)格式,確保EDI報文的一致性。
- 實時交互:支持高速數(shù)據(jù)讀寫,滿足EDI系統(tǒng)對實時數(shù)據(jù)交換的需求。
- 安全性保障:通過權(quán)限控制和加密機制,保護商業(yè)數(shù)據(jù)免受未授權(quán)訪問。
三、常見的數(shù)據(jù)庫方案
- 關(guān)系型數(shù)據(jù)庫(如MySQL、Oracle):適用于結(jié)構(gòu)化數(shù)據(jù)管理,支持復(fù)雜的查詢和事務(wù)處理,常用于存儲EDI交易記錄。
- NoSQL數(shù)據(jù)庫(如MongoDB):適用于半結(jié)構(gòu)化或非結(jié)構(gòu)化數(shù)據(jù),提供靈活的擴展性,適合處理EDI中的大數(shù)據(jù)量。
- 混合數(shù)據(jù)庫方案:結(jié)合關(guān)系型和NoSQL數(shù)據(jù)庫的優(yōu)勢,以應(yīng)對EDI系統(tǒng)中多樣化的數(shù)據(jù)需求。
四、數(shù)據(jù)庫方案的實施步驟
- 需求分析:明確EDI集成的業(yè)務(wù)場景和數(shù)據(jù)流,確定數(shù)據(jù)庫的性能和容量要求。
- 架構(gòu)設(shè)計:選擇適合的數(shù)據(jù)庫類型,設(shè)計數(shù)據(jù)表結(jié)構(gòu)和索引策略。
- 集成開發(fā):通過API或中間件實現(xiàn)數(shù)據(jù)庫與EDI系統(tǒng)的無縫連接。
- 測試與優(yōu)化:進行壓力測試和數(shù)據(jù)一致性驗證,優(yōu)化數(shù)據(jù)庫性能。
- 運維監(jiān)控:建立持續(xù)的監(jiān)控機制,確保數(shù)據(jù)庫的穩(wěn)定運行。
五、挑戰(zhàn)與應(yīng)對策略
- 數(shù)據(jù)一致性:通過事務(wù)管理和數(shù)據(jù)校驗機制,避免數(shù)據(jù)丟失或沖突。
- 系統(tǒng)擴展性:采用分布式數(shù)據(jù)庫架構(gòu),支持業(yè)務(wù)增長帶來的數(shù)據(jù)量提升。
- 合規(guī)性要求:遵循數(shù)據(jù)保護法規(guī)(如GDPR),確保EDI數(shù)據(jù)傳輸和存儲的合法性。
數(shù)據(jù)庫方案是EDI系統(tǒng)集成服務(wù)的基石。通過科學(xué)的設(shè)計和實施,企業(yè)能夠構(gòu)建高效、可靠的數(shù)據(jù)交換平臺,推動業(yè)務(wù)流程的數(shù)字化升級。在未來的發(fā)展中,隨著云計算和人工智能技術(shù)的融入,數(shù)據(jù)庫方案將進一步增強EDI系統(tǒng)的智能化和自動化能力。